Orders

The orders contain information for purchases made by the customer. An order consists of the following things:

  • Order details
    Each detail contains information for a single product that is part of the order.
  • Order addresses
    The order addresses can be represented by a shipping and billing addresses. Typically an order has one of each type.
  • Order payment
    The order payment contains information about the payment, the payment method and any other information related to the payment (i.e. payment processor returned values, payment attempts).
  • Order discounts
    Each order discount links the order to an existing discount defined in the Ecommerce module.
  • Order
    The order itself contains information about the date of purchase, the customer, taxes, shipping, weight, total price and etc.
